Job Description



Every role at Trove Brands is critical to our successful functioning as a whole. This position is responsible for supporting global compliance efforts for our nutritional supplements, foods, and related products. This role plays a key part in ensuring regulatory alignment across international markets while providing guidance and support to internal teams. Reporting into the Legal Department, your specific responsibilities as a part of Team Trove will include:

  • Develop and implement regulatory strategies for product registration and compliance in international markets.
  • Partner with internal teams and external consultants to gather, prepare, and submit regulatory documentation (e.g., product specifications, safety data, labeling, and claims substantiation).
  • Ensure ingredient, allergen, and product specifications comply with regulations in the U.S., Canada, and other global regions.
  • Monitor and interpret international regulatory requirements, keeping teams informed of relevant changes.
  • Review marketing and promotional materials to ensure they meet regulatory guidelines for each target region.
  • Support cross-functional teams, including R&D, Quality Assurance, Marketing, and Purchasing, with regulatory expertise and clear communication.
  • Maintain accurate, organized documentation to support audits and internal reviews.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ement of regulatory processes and documentation workflows.
  • Review and validate product claims (e.g., non-GMO, kosher, gluten free) and assess the compliance impact of product changes.
  • Act as the regulatory representative in interdepartmental meetings.
  • Help manage specification reviews and maintain accurate label templates.
  • Complete other tasks and assignments as part of the legal team when time permits

Qualifications



We seek team members who are adept at contributing their personal expertise to a collaborative work environment. For this role, we’re looking for someone with the following skills and experience:

  • Education: Bachelor’s degree preferred.
  • Experience: 5–7 years of regulatory affairs or compliance experience, ideally in the dietary supplement, food, or cosmetic sectors.
  • Regulatory Knowledge: Working knowledge of CFIA, FDA, USDA, and other international regulatory frameworks (e.g., EU, CA, AU/NZ) is a plus.
  • Strong analytical and documentation skills.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ication abilities.
  • Comfortable working across teams and managing multiple projects simultaneously.
  • High attention to detail and a proactive approach to solving problems.
  • Ability to interpret and apply technical and scientific information to regulatory strategies.
